In John Steinbecks, Of Mice and Men, Crooks, Candy, and Curly's wife have little to no friends and are forlorn.
In the story, Curly is very over-protective of his wife and she feels very alone. Think I like to stay in the house all the time? she asks the guys, when they avoid speaking to her. In this quote, she is fed up and fears being abandoned by the guys because of her jealous husband. It makes her angry to be shunned by the only people she gets to be around. She also says, I never get to talk to nobody.
I get awful lonely. She is obviously frustrated and lonesome. She doesnt have any girlfriends, theres only the guys. In conclusion, Curly's wife is alone and she has no one to talk to but the guys, and they dont want to make Curly mad by talking to her.
One other person who feels abandoned by the group and banished from having friendly company, is Crooks. He comments as he talks to Lenny, A guy go nuts if he aint got nobody.
